The name Kendyl experienced significant fluctuations in popularity over the past six decades. It began with a steady increase from just 6 births in 1963 to a peak of 263 births in 2012, followed by a consistent decline until recent years, with only 46 births recorded in 2023. Overall, Kendyl has been given to 5022 newborns since 1963.
